Civil Engineering Degree - How Hard Is A Civil Engineering Degree Program?
Civil engineers are the ones who specialize in city building. What this means is that they plan the construction of water distribution, bridges, roads and other infrastructure. Becoming a civil engineer is definitely a good career choice, not only because of the huge value of the work they do, but more importantly the opportunities that come along with this profession. Thus you may be wondering how hard a civil engineering degree program is.
If you are planning to get a degree in civil engineering, there are four basic things you need to do. First, you have to find a civil engineering school. Next you should know the registration requirements and complete them. Finally, you will have to pay the fees and complete the course. These requirements are indeed easy to accomplish, but of course the process of completing the coursework is a different story and may require a lot of effort and dedication from the students.
The good thing about civil engineering degrees is that they are mostly available in traditional universities as well as online. These options equally have their pros and cons, and so as a student of a civil engineer degree program, it is important that you explore your options. This is the only way that you can really guarantee that your choice will be the one to suit you the best.
The first thing you should take into account in choosing the right civil engineer school is the accreditation of the institution. There are so many colleges and universities offering this program, but you can never be sure that they all meet the standards set by the state and private institutions. Also, you should not opt for schools that have just one or two types of engineering degree programs. Keep in mind that the more courses offered by a school, the better quality of education you are likely to gain.
When it comes to the requirements for admission to a civil engineering degree program, they may vary greatly. Typically, however, engineering schools require that applicants have credits in physics, algebra, technology and English. It is not enough that you have taken these courses, because the best civil engineering programs require that you get outstanding marks in the said subjects.
If you are wondering about the fees needed to finish a civil engineer course, well you should expect to pay more than those taking other Bachelor of Science degrees. And so, it is recommended that potential students explore their options in terms of grants and scholarships available to them. There are a number of student jobs also open to students who wish to earn some money while attending school.
After completing the entire civil engineering degree program, a student should apply for a professional engineering designation or certification. This is administered by the Professional Engineer Association of America. Throughout this process, your course will be assessed. You may also be offered some relevant programs for the enhancement of your skills. Finally, you will be taking the examination to receive the certification for a civil engineer.

Choosing a College Degree Can Impact Career Opportunities
The statistics are in and it's clear that the trend toward engineering degrees will continue in the next few years for those who want to bring in the big bucks. Engineering degrees, including chemical, mechanical, computer and civil engineering, all ranked near the top of the charts for earning potential in recent rankings of what college graduates could expect. That's good news for engineering students who want to graduate and enter the work force with expectations of starting out with a comfortable standard of living.
Engineers are also increasingly entering the upper levels of management after a few years in the trenches. Many companies are paying the tuitions of experienced engineers to enter MBA programs to produce managers and executives with valuable experience. The same goes for law school. More and more firms are interested in that unique combination of practical knowledge and legal skill that can protect their firm's assets and goals.
What was rather surprising, however, was that pharmaceutical degrees were ranked even higher for both salary expectations and need. So if you have a pharmaceutical degree, you're going to be in demand and paid accordingly, at least in the short term. This was something that was part of a general shift toward a greater demand in non-engineering sciences such as biology and nursing, which are seeing a rise in salaries, although they have far to go (with the obvious exception of pharmaceutical degrees) before they'll catch up with engineering. This is good news for college students who consider success in life to be a blend of making an honest living and having a satisfying work life. If you're altruistic enough that you don't need a top-drawer salary, nursing, psychology and research are coming on strong and will continue to do so as the general population ages in the coming years.
The only area where there isn't any real growth in salaries is in the Humanities or Social Sciences. Those students who graduate from college with an English or History degree need to focus on specializing somehow if they want a salary that's comfortable in today's economy. Otherwise, these rather general degrees will bring them salaries that are generally below the norm. That's not to say that these degrees aren't a good idea. How can college students turn their love of English or History into a thriving career option? Instead of getting a BA in their discipline alone, combine it with a teaching certificate. High school teachers who specialize in a particular discipline are in high demand. If they go on to get their Master's Degree they are even more desirable.
Interestingly, more and more Medical and Law schools are also looking at college graduates with degrees in the humanities. They see these students as more well rounded, articulate and "human" than some students who are entirely wrapped up in the sciences. If you have a degree in English or History and have toyed with the idea of law or medical school, don't assume those with scientific or criminal degrees have an edge. Today's schools are looking for the well-rounded student who is an independent thinker and who can write.
Keep in mind that everything goes in cycles. What may be the hot degree this year could be out of fashion in four year's time. In the end, your best bet is to find something you love doing and talk to a career counselor about how you can go about making a living with a college degree that lets you do just that.

What Type of Online Biology Degree Do You Want?
What an interesting degree. First we should know what biology is to refresh our memory. Biology is the study of life (living things) and living organisms, their function, origin, and growth. Bio derived from the Greek word Bios, meaning life. Logy is derived from the Greek word logos, which means study.
Furthermore biology deals with organism such as cells, bacteria, in plants and animals. How species interact and evolve in their ecosystems. And really anything else related to living creatures.
Now many online biology degrees have been introduced and are more flexible and convenient compared to campus based programs. You can study at your own pace, in your free time. However, you will have to pick an area of biology to specialize in.
Biology is divided into many different aspects some of these include:
Physiology, which deals with human mechanical, biochemical and physical functions.
Genetics, which deals with hereditary, genes and variation in organisms.
Ecology, which deals with the interaction between organisms and their environment plus the interaction with living organisms and other living organisms.
Evolutionary, which deals with development of animals over time.
Molecular, which deals with the molecular machinery of living things.

Online Nursing Classes - Nursing Degree Programs
If you are either actively looking for a nursing career to just get started with, or want to move into a management position in order to increase your job prospects, Online Nursing Classes are a perfect guide to find the right nursing course for you as a new career seeker. Nursing is becoming one of the most attractive careers and it is very challenging and rewarding profession as there are increasing demands for the qualified nurses for the next decades and thus it is recession proof. According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, the expectation of job growth for the registered nurses (RNs) is faster than average for licensed practical nurses (LPNs) by the end of 2016.
Here are some frequently asked questions and answers about online nursing classes, and it will help you out if you are interested in pursuing a nursing career or trying to acquire an advanced degrees in the future.
What types of online nursing classes are available?
Currently, online nursing classes are available at all levels of nursing studies and that includes those popular nursing degree programs:
- Certificate/diploma: It is for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) exam; one year of study.
- Associate Degree in Nursing (ADN) or Associate of Science in Nursing (ASN): It is toward Registered Nurse (RN) exam; two years of study.
-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N): It is for those who prepare for RN exam; four years of study; gives degree - holders more job opportunities than an RN without bachelor's degree.
- Master (MSN): It is toward Advanced Practical Nurses (APN), which comes in four specialties: clinical nurse specialist, nurse anesthetist, nurse midwife, and nurse practitioner.
- Doctorate (PhD): It is toward a career in research or teaching.
What are online nursing classes like?
In most cases, online nursing classes are very similar to those regular nursing courses where instructors are teaching at local classroom, covering the same materials and readings. There will be exams at the end of each class sessions. The big difference is that you can pace yourself with online courses, and you could be flexible with test taking schedules as you become ready.
The main advantage of taking online nursing classes is that you can save your time and focus on studying at home while taking care of other chores at a spare time.

Earning An MBA Degree Online - Is It A Good Idea?
Whether you get your degree online, or in a traditional college program, the MBA degree has become the entrance ticket to corporate life. Without a Master's in Business Administration it will be difficult for you to be taken seriously as a candidate for management jobs; for promotions; or even for challenging assignments. If you want to take your career to a higher level -- whether at your current company, or with another employer -- you should seriously consider getting your MBA.
The problem for most students, however, is how to add the time commitment of graduate school into their lives. Some will choose to return to school full-time, but for many a two year break from a corporate salary just isn't feasible. For these students, earning an MBA degree online has become an attractive option; but there are several questions you should ask yourself before you make the decision to do this.
Will an online MBA be accepted in the corporate world?
When distance learning first became popular, some of the schools that initially offered students the opportunity to study online were, let us say, not of the first-rank academically. The worst of them were simply degree mills, businesses willing to sell a diploma to any willing buyer. Even the more legitimate operations had yet to be accredited.
As time moved on, the world of online education attracted more established colleges and universities into the marketplace. Although less reputable operations still exist, it's now possible to earn an online MBA from some of the most prestigious businesses schools in the world. A degree from such a school, or indeed from any properly accredited school, will be accepted by employers without question. More to the point, your diploma will simply state that you have your MBA; neither it nor your transcript is likely to specify whether you studied online or not.
Will I miss out on networking opportunities?
Simply put, yes. Business school offers unparalleled access to others who, like you, plan to storm the gates of the corporate world. Your fellow classmates may include would-be entrepreneurs who will go on to found the next Google, FedEx, or Home Depot. And a campus environment allows for much easier and more flexible interactions than you can achieve online.
But that doesn't mean that you'll have no opportunities for networking in an online MBA program. Many of your courses will demand participation in discussion forums, interactive chat environments, or video conferencing. Even simple email groups offer the savvy student a chance to meet potential friends, collaborators, or partners. Networking online is slightly different than face-to-face, but it's still important to present yourself pleasantly and professionally; to give more than you receive; and to listen attentively to what you're being told.
Do I have the self-discipline to complete an online MBA program?
Whether you study on campus or online, business school is hard work; you should expect to put in long hours, both in class and studying independently. But without the discipline of class attendance and a regular schedule, online MBA students face more of a challenge in focusing on their studies. You have to be sure that you can put aside hobbies, a trip to the movies, or even a night on the couch watching the play offs, in order to make time for class assignments, essays, and studying for tests.
Particularly if you're continuing to work full-time during your college program, time management is a vital skill for success in business school. Distance learning lends itself well to flexible scheduling, since you can often choose to listen to lectures at a time that's convenient for you. But you do have to schedule the time to actually listen to them; the work still has to be completed.
